I've been doing half the time on the treadmill and half on the bike--it's nice to change it up a little!&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-size:85%;"&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-size:85%;"&gt;Here's a recipe that I've become really addicted to!&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-size:85%;"&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-size:85%;color:#ff0000;"&gt;Cucumber Salad&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-size:85%;color:#ff0000;"&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-size:85%;color:#ff0000;"&gt;3 large cucumber peeled and thinly sliced&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-size:85%;color:#ff0000;"&gt;1 c. white vinegar&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-size:85%;color:#ff0000;"&gt;3/4 c. water&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-size:85%;color:#ff0000;"&gt;3/4c. sugar (you can cut back on this if you want)&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-size:85%;color:#ff0000;"&gt;1 tsp. salt&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-size:85%;color:#ff0000;"&gt;cayenne pepper to taste (I like it hot so I add a lot of cayenne!)&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-size:85%;color:#ff0000;"&gt;dash of dried parsley flakes&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-size:85%;color:#ff0000;"&gt;1/8 tsp. black pepper&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-size:85%;color:#ff0000;"&gt;dash of dried leaf basil&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-size:85%;color:#ff0000;"&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-size:85%;color:#ff0000;"&gt;Combine all ingredients except the cucumbers; heat until  sugar melts.  Pour warm mixture over cucumbers.  Store covered in the refrigerator overnight.  Serve the next day. &l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-size:85%;color:#ff0000;"&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-size:85%;color:#000000;"&gt;So, here's what I do. Other than fat-free milk, limonada con soda (recipe to follow), or fresh-squeezed juice, I drink water.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Here's a recipe for Limonada con soda (lemonade with soda):&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Squeeze the juice of 1-2 lemons (depending on how tart you like it, I like it tart!)&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;add about 2 Tbsp. of simple syrup (1c. water and 1c. sugar cooked together on the stove top, seal in a container and keep in the refrigerator)&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;fill the glass with soda water (my glass is about 12 oz.)&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Sometimes, I crush ice in the blender and add the lemonade mixture over the crushed ice!
